Red Cabbage With Apples

 

Recipe By : Vegetarian Cooking for Everyone, Deborah Madison, page 347

Serving Size : 4 Preparation Time :0:00

Categories : Vegetables

 

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method

-------- ------------ --------------------------------

3 tablespoons sunflower seed oil

1 small onion -- finely diced

1 tablespoon caraway seeds

1 medium red cabbage -- about 2 pounds,

quartered and cored and finely sliced

2 Granny Smith or Pippin apples

quartered and cored and diced

Salt and freshly milled pepper

Apple cider vinegar

 

SERVES 4 TO 6

 

The combination of cabbage with apples and onions is classic. Vary it by

adding boiled, whole chestnuts or toasted walnuts just before serving.

 

Heat the oil in a large skillet. Add the onion and caraway, give them a

stir, then cook for a few minutes over medium heat until the onion is

translucent Add the cabbage and apples and season with 1 teaspoon

salt. Cover tightly and cook very slowly until the cabbage is meltingly

tender, up to an hour. Taste for salt, season with pepper, and toss with

vinegar to taste.
